St. Gallen
St. Gallen is a city in north-eastern Switzerland, home to around 79,000 people and the capital of the canton of the same name. Situated at roughly 670 metres above sea level between Lake Constance and the Appenzell hills, it has long been associated with the textile industry. Visitors can explore the Vadian Fountain in the city centre and reflect at the Organspende-Denkmal. The surrounding area offers the Bergstation Skilift Vögelinsegg for leisure and the historic battlefield of Schlacht Vögelinsegg for those interested in regional history.
